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2004.09.12;
Скачать: CL | DM;

Вниз

Как можно из DBgrid получить номер выделенной записи   Найти похожие ветки 

 
Ted ©   (2004-08-14 21:12) [0]

Как можно из DBgrid получить номер выделенной записи


 
Anatoly Podgoretsky ©   (2004-08-14 21:14) [1]

Какой номер?


 
Ted ©   (2004-08-14 21:45) [2]

у меня есть 2 dbgrid
в первом выводится вся база...
во втором отображаются результаты поиска по БД через sql
нужно сделать так, чтобы при выделении записи во втором dbgrid в первом выделялась та же запись


 
Ted ©   (2004-08-14 21:46) [3]

зы: для sql использую tquery


 
YurikGL ©   (2004-08-14 21:47) [4]

На OnChange соответсвующего датасорса можно вызывать locate в соответсвующем dataset


 
Ted ©   (2004-08-14 21:55) [5]

Делаю так Datasource1.Dataset.Locate("number", dbgrid2.????);
но вот как из dbgrid2 достать значение поля number?


 
YurikGL ©   (2004-08-14 22:09) [6]


> Ted ©   (14.08.04 21:55) [5]

Дык ты его из dataset-а доставай, к которому грид привязан.

Dataset.FieldByName("Нужное поле").value


 
Ted ©   (2004-08-14 22:18) [7]

>YurikGL
Сделал так

a:=Query1.FieldByName("number").asstring;
   Datasource1.Dataset.Locate("number", strtoint(a), [loCaseInsensitive, loPartialKey]) ;
Работает!!!!
Спасибо...



Страницы: 1 вся ветка

Текущий архив: 2004.09.12;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.037 c
6-1089068198
RaPToR_1
2004-07-06 02:56
2004.09.12
сокет в компоненте


1-1093886760
Lord de Mon
2004-08-30 21:26
2004.09.12
Разделение строки


6-1089171018
vovchik
2004-07-07 07:30
2004.09.12
Как проверить наличие машины в сети


4-1090914593
ASMiD
2004-07-27 11:49
2004.09.12
Программирование пультов ДУ


10-1037889217
ac2dc
2002-11-21 17:33
2004.09.12
ip клиента в коде серванта